How much do movers cost in Skippack, PA?

Local movers in Skippack are priced hourly. The Pennsylvania average is $128/hour for a 2-person crew. Total cost depends on home size and hours on the clock.

Home size Estimated local move cost in Skippack
Studio $342 – $570
1 bedroom $456 – $798
2 bedrooms $684 – $1,140
3 bedrooms $1,026 – $1,710
4+ bedrooms $1,368 – $2,508

Estimates based on national average local move costs, adjusted for Skippack's cost of living. Actual costs vary by crew size, hours, and services.

What movers in Skippack offer piano moving?

Piano moving is available from 54 of 73 Skippack movers (73.97%). Hughes Relocation Services (4.48/5) is Skippack's top-rated piano mover.

Piano moving in Skippack Details
Skippack movers offering this 54 of 73 (73.97%)
Top-rated Skippack piano movers Hughes Relocation Services, Clemmer Moving & Storage
Upright piano $912 to $1,710
Baby grand piano $1,368 to $2,850
Grand piano $2,052 to $3,990

Piano weight (300 to 800 lbs for uprights, 500 to 1,200 lbs for baby grands, over 1,200 lbs for concert grands) is the primary cost driver, as heavier instruments require more crew and specialized equipment. Bundling a piano into a full household move is usually cheaper than booking a piano-only carrier. What movers in Skippack offer antique handling?

Antique handling is available from 40 of 73 Skippack movers (54.79%). Clemmer Moving & Storage (4.48/5) rates highest for antique care in Skippack.

Antique handling in Skippack Details
Skippack movers offering this 40 of 73 (54.79%)
Top-rated Skippack antique movers Clemmer Moving & Storage, Litemovers.com, LLC
Added cost to a household move $1,140 to $2,850
Per-piece handling fee $57 to $570
Custom crating per item $171 to $228

Custom crating and per-piece handling fees are the main cost factors. Standard released-value coverage ($0.60/lb) is inadequate for high-value antiques, so full-value protection adds to the total. The more pieces requiring individual crating, the higher the cost. See moveBuddha's guide to best antique moving companies for specialists in this market.

Apartment and high-rise moving in Skippack

Moving in or out of an apartment or high-rise in Skippack adds logistical steps that ground-floor moves don't require. Before booking, confirm the following with your mover:

  • Elevator reservation: most buildings require a reserved service elevator window. Book it as soon as you have your move date. Slots fill quickly, especially on weekends and the first of the month.
  • Certificate of Insurance (COI): many Skippack apartment buildings and high-rises require a COI from your mover before they'll allow access to service elevators or loading docks. Ask your mover for a COI early. This is a standard request and any licensed mover should provide it without charge.
  • Long carry and shuttle fees: if the moving truck can't park within a short distance of the building entrance, a shuttle vehicle or long-carry charge ($75–$500+) may apply. Confirm the loading dock situation before signing your estimate.
  • Labor-only movers: 45% of Skippack movers offer labor-only service (loading and unloading without a truck), which pairs well with a rented container or truck. Forward Moving LLC is Skippack's top-rated labor-only provider.

If your building has strict move-in rules, ask your mover for references from similar Skippack apartment moves before committing.

Moving in Skippack, PA: what you need to know

A Skippack move involves logistics that go beyond booking a crew and loading a truck. The checklist below covers the practical steps specific to moving in this market.

Before move day

  • Update your address: file a change of address with the USPS before your move date. Skippack residents can start at USPS Mover's Guide. Also update your address with Pennsylvania DMV, your bank, employer, and any subscription services.
  • Certificate of Insurance (COI): many Skippack buildings require a COI from your moving company before granting loading dock or elevator access. Request this from your mover as soon as you book. It's a standard document and any licensed mover should provide it free of charge.
  • Reserve your elevator: if you're in a building with a service elevator, reserve a time window as early as possible. Weekend and month-end slots fill fast.
  • Get a binding estimate: a binding estimate locks your final price. A non-binding estimate can change based on actual weight or time. Always confirm in writing before signing.

Timing your move

  • Peak season (May–September): demand is highest in summer. Skippack's summer highs reach 86°F, which pushes prices up and crew availability down. Book at least 4–6 weeks ahead during this window.
  • Off-peak savings: moves booked in October–April, on weekdays, or mid-month typically cost 10%–20% less. If your schedule is flexible, ask movers about off-peak pricing. See moveBuddha's best time to move guide for a month-by-month breakdown.
  • Winter conditions: Skippack's winter lows reach 22°F. Winter moves are cheaper but require planning for ice, snow delays, and longer loading times. Confirm your mover's weather policy before booking.

Pennsylvania moving regulations and your rights

  • Verify your mover is licensed: all Pennsylvania movers are required to be licensed with the state. Check your mover's license at Pennsylvania's licensed movers directory. Ask for their USDOT number for interstate moves.
  • For decades movers In Pennsylvania were regulated by the Public Utility Commission (PUC). Each company was issued a PUC Number and was required to abide by a universal publicly published tariff that established the rates movers could charge for various services. Now, some sources claim that the PUC no longer regulates in-state movers, and it appears as though the PUC’s website is no longer functioning. So if you’re moving within Pennsylvania, you’ll want to address these issues with your moving company representative and if possible, contact the state directly.
  • Released-value coverage: movers are required to offer basic protection at $0.60 per pound per item at no extra cost. This covers almost nothing on high-value items. Ask about full valuation coverage before signing.
  • In Pennsylvania, movers typically offer Released Value Protection at no extra cost, covering items at 60 cents per pound. For more comprehensive coverage, inquire about Full Value Protection with the moving company, or explore third-party insurance options for tailored plans. Consider coverage limits, additional costs, and reviews before making a decision.
  • Your rights as a shipper: for interstate moves, the FMCSA requires movers to provide "Your Rights and Responsibilities When You Move" before your move. Read it. It covers estimates, liability, dispute resolution, and the 110% rule. Download it at fmcsa.dot.gov/protect-your-move.
  • Industry oversight: Pennsylvania Moving & Storage Associates sets professional standards for Pennsylvania movers. Membership is voluntary but signals accountability. Ask your mover if they hold membership.

What do full-service movers in Skippack include, and what costs extra?

A standard full-service move in Skippack, PA includes loading, transport, and unloading. Basic furniture padding and simple disassembly/reassembly for bed frames and standard furniture pieces are included in the base rate. Packing, valuation upgrades, storage, crating, and specialty-item handling are add-ons billed separately. The table below shows what Skippack movers offer and what each add-on typically costs, based on moveBuddha's review data.

Add-on service % of Skippack movers Typical cost impact
Full packing 97% (71 companies) +$0.15–$0.21 per pound on average
Packing materials 59% Priced per box or kit; confirm before booking
Storage 90% ~$0.50 per cubic foot per month; a 1-bedroom (~514 cu ft) runs ~$293/month
Full valuation coverage 34% (25 companies) 1%–2% of declared shipment value (~$300–$600 on a $30,000 shipment); default released-value protection pays only $0.60/lb
Crating (fragile/high-value items) 64% (47 companies) $150–$200 per item for antiques and artwork; $150–$400 for oversized pieces (safes, sectionals, appliances)
Labor-only (load/unload, no transport) 45% (33 companies) Hourly rate only; no truck or transport charge
Access fees (stairs, elevator, long carry, shuttle) Situational $75–$500+ when the truck can't load directly; shuttle service adds $0.08–$0.12 per pound with minimums starting around $200

Every add-on above requires written confirmation before booking. A binding estimate locks the final price. A non-binding estimate can change based on actual weight or time. See the hidden and unexpected moving costs guide for a full breakdown of what to request in writing.

How far in advance should I book movers in Skippack?

Book Skippack movers at least 4–6 weeks ahead during peak moving season (May through September) and on month-end dates. For off-peak moves (October through April, mid-month, or on a weekday), 2–3 weeks is usually sufficient. Last-minute bookings (under 1 week) are possible but limit your options to movers with open capacity, which may not include your preferred company or the best-rated crews.

Once you have a date, request a binding written estimate before paying any deposit. Confirm the mover's cancellation and reschedule policy in writing at booking. Some Skippack movers charge a fee for changes made within 48–72 hours of the move.

What is a Certificate of Insurance (COI) and do Skippack movers provide one?

A Certificate of Insurance (COI) is a document from your mover's insurance carrier that names your building as an additional insured and confirms the mover carries active liability coverage. Many Skippack apartment buildings, condos, and commercial properties require a COI before they'll permit a moving crew to use service elevators or loading docks.

Any licensed, insured Skippack mover should provide a COI at no charge. Request it as soon as you book. Your building management may need it 5–10 business days before your move. If a mover hesitates or charges for a COI, that is a red flag worth taking seriously.

Are movers in Skippack licensed and insured?

Pennsylvania requires moving companies operating within the state to hold a valid state license. Verify a mover's license at the Pennsylvania licensed movers directory. For interstate moves (crossing state lines), movers must also hold a USDOT number issued by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A). You can verify any USDOT number at safer.fmcsa.dot.gov.

Always ask your Skippack mover for their license number and USDOT number before signing. moveBuddha verifies licensing and insurance status for all movers in its database as part of the review process.

How long does a local move take in Skippack?

Local Skippack moves are billed by the hour, so understanding time estimates helps you budget accurately. Based on moveBuddha's Skippack-area data:

  • Studio/1 bedroom: 2–4 hours with a 2-person crew
  • 2 bedrooms: 4–6 hours with a 2-person crew
  • 3 bedrooms: 6–8 hours with a 3-person crew
  • 4+ bedrooms: 8–12 hours with a 3–4 person crew

These are averages. Actual time increases with stairs, elevator waits, long carries from truck to door, and the amount of packing the crew handles. Pre-packing boxes, reserving an elevator, and ensuring a clear loading path are the most effective ways to keep hourly costs on track.

What is the best time of year to move in Skippack?

The cheapest time to move in Skippack is October through April, particularly on weekdays and mid-month dates when mover demand drops. Moving during this window can reduce your total cost by 10%–20% compared to peak summer rates.

Peak season runs May through September. Skippack's summer highs reach 86°F, which makes physically demanding moves harder on crews and can slow load times on the hottest days. Demand is highest on weekends, the first and last days of the month, and during the school-year transition in late August.

Winter moves are the most affordable but require contingency planning. Skippack's winter lows reach 22°F. Confirm your mover's weather delay policy before booking a winter move.

Regardless of season, booking 4–6 weeks ahead gives you the best pick of Skippack's top-rated movers and the most flexibility on scheduling.
